Marionettes, ventriloquism, finger puppets and more. As recent as the early 1960's, these forms of entertainment were still impressing people with their simplicity. And for the most part they depended on the puppeteers offstage to do most of the leg-work in order to pull off the illusion. Overlapping in the same time period, Jim Henson's Muppets debuted on Sesame Street (1962) and with the advent of the Muppet came a new job category: Muppeteers - better known as the person or persons who existed just out of camera range and controlled the Muppet with wires and hands and anything else they contrived to make this creatures appear to live and breath.
